What are the Accreditation Requirements?

The specific requirements for accreditation can vary depending on the accrediting body. However, common requirements generally include:
Personnel Qualifications: Ensuring that histotechnologists and other staff have the necessary education, training, and certification.
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s): Having documented SOPs for all histological procedures.
Quality Control: Implementing rigorous quality control measures to ensure the accuracy and reliability of test results.
Equipment Maintenance: Regular maintenance and calibration of laboratory equipment.
Documentation: Keeping detailed records of all laboratory activities, including quality control results and equipment maintenance logs.
